
Located just beside Phillips 66 on North Eldridge, Brisket & Rice is a Michelin-recognized Texas Craft BBQ gem that masterfully blends classic barbecue with vibrant Vietnamese flavors.
This North Houston barbecue hotspot, led by Chef Hong Tran, embodies a unique fusion of charm. The restaurant’s design evokes the spirit of an old-fashioned drugstore mixed with a quaint Texas BBQ shack, complete with rustic touches, iron accents, and modern flair. Despite its inviting ambiance, the family-owned venue often sees long lines by 11 a.m., with a steady stream of hungry customers flocking to grab their daily fix. To alleviate the wait, the spacious interior provides plenty of seating, while many patrons opt for takeout to enjoy their meal at home.

The story behind Brisket & Rice is rooted in the Tran brothers’ childhoods in Brenham, Texas, where they grew up in a household that embraced both Vietnamese and Texan cultures. The menu, which Chef Hong Tran describes as “an homage” to their upbringing, showcases a mouthwatering collection of barbecue classics, including tender prime brisket, juicy fall-off-the-bone pork ribs, savory pulled pork, house-made sausage, and perfectly grilled chicken.
In addition to the BBQ mains, the restaurant offers a variety of innovative sides. These include mac-n-cheese, cranberry almond slaw, street corn, loaded baked potato salad, chips, and Poorman’s macaroni—Brisket & Rice’s take on nui xào bò, a stir-fried macaroni with beef typically served in Vietnamese restaurants throughout Houston.


No meal is complete without dessert, and here, patrons can indulge in the restaurant’s signature homemade banana pudding.
The restaurant’s namesake dish, Brisket & Rice, is a standout on the menu. For $14, it combines two succulent slices of brisket resting on a bed of wok-fried jasmine rice, infused with Chinese sausage and a fried egg for extra richness. Other crowd favorites include Chicken & Rice and BBQ Fried Rice, both packed with bold flavors. A fun touch for thirsty customers is the Jones Soda Fountain, where they can select from a variety of beverages to complement their meal.
Recently, Brisket & Rice earned a spot in Michelin’s prestigious “Best Barbecue in Texas” list, cementing its place among the state’s BBQ elite with glowing praise.
